The Surf Fly Fishing Report

Local SurfJan 14, 20151 min read

Jack Harrison, Fish The Rip

The ocean has been relatively calm the last few weeks- small swells, light winds and warm days have allowed for many beautiful days spent fishing the surf.  The fishing has been good for red tailed and barred surf perch, Large/ trophy perch have not been uncommon for the angler willing to work for them! I’ve had some of my personal best perch days in the last 3 weeks.
